Niedernberg says ‘Yes’ to glass fibre

In its meeting in February, the local council of Niedernberg decided unanimously in favour of improving the wide-band infrastructure in Nordring and the industrial and business areas bordering on it. The project may be considered a classical PPP measure and can count on the unwavering support of our company. Together with Richard Brunn, managing director of Brunn TK, Benjamin Knöfler has lobbied for the back-up of the local entrepreneurs. Mayor Jürgen Reinhard has put in his weight for the cause in representation of the municipality.

According to the present state of affairs the municipality has to raise 88,000 euros for the development of wide-band Internet connections that will be efficient enough even many years from now; a measure which is necessary to secure the economic future of the area. But actually, the affected companies, among them knoefler-journalist, had offered well in advance to contribute their share in expenses to relieve the purse of the municipality. Now, that the companies have promised financial ‘help’ of 32,000 euros, the town councillors of Niedernberg waved the partnership project through. Jürgen Reinhard was finally given the go-ahead to sign the contracts with the telecommunication company Deutsche Telecom. If everything works out as planned, the first high-speed connections can already go on stream by the end of 2008.
